A very large sculpted bronze vase with a polyglobular body resting on a base decorated with a Greek key frieze. The whole is adorned with chimeras, dragons, birds of prey, and phoenixes amidst a stylized motif of clouds, rocks, trees, and foliage. Meiji period, Japan, 19th century. Circa 1890.
Base diameter: 28 cm.
Condition report: The vase is composed of two elements separated at mid-height. In good overall condition with two small losses of material on the central body. Beautiful patina.
